> > To avoid this again I've made myself an Extensions/Install.py file with
> > the following contents so I can use the quick installer:
> > from Products.CMFCore.utils import getToolByName
> >
> > def install(portal):
> > setup_tool = getToolByName(portal, 'portal_setup')
> > old_context = setup_tool.getImportContextID()
> > setup_tool.setImportContext('profile-listen:default')
> > setup_tool.runAllImportSteps()
> > setup_tool.setImportContext(old_context)
> > return "Successfully imported the Listen profile"
>
> it should be noted that more recent versions of CMFQuickInstaller will
> automatically discover 'default' profiles and they will show up as
> installable
> products. i'm not sure exactly when the changes landed, but i'm pretty sure
> that the version of CMFQI that is in the Plone 2.5 bundle will do this for
> you.
